The Frank Lloyd Wright Fallingwater Architecture Building Brick Set uses a 3/4 scale mini brick, an ideal size to realize projects with a balance of dimension, design, and detail. This Atom Brick set highlights one of Frank Lloyd Wright's most acclaimed works, designed in 1935. Fallingwater exemplifies Wright's concept of organic architecture: the harmonious union of art and nature. With the Fallingwater Building brick set from LEGO Master Builder Adam Reed Tucker, builders will gain an appreciation for the details Wright included in his design, from the waterfall over which the home was built to terraces and even furniture inside. While recreating Fallingwater with over 4,000 parts, builders will also learn about the home’s history and construction in the accompanying hardbound instruction book. Pieces: 4,383. Built Dimensions: W: 18.5”. L: 10”. H: 9.5”.
